We have registered and configured on our NS a few new domains.
I need to know if I only need to add them to the Recipent Access Table and the SMTP routes, or if there's something else to be done.
DNS and LDAP server already know and manage these new domains - so I only need to know the Ironport side.

When you add additional domains that your Ironport will be accepting mail for and scanning, you will need to configure those two things you mentioned:
1. On the GUI interface, click on "Mail Policies > Recipient Access Table"
- Add the new domain, ie. newdomain.com
2. Click on "Network > SMTP Routes"
- Add the destination host IP address that the Ironport will deliver mail to for the new domain.
-i.e.
newdomain.com 10.1.32.35
More than likely, you'll want to deliver it to a local IP address.

One other thing, make sure your LDAP works for these new domains.
Go to "System Administration > LDAP". Go to the Accept query section and put in some sample recipient emails for the new domain, i.e
jsmith@newdomain.com
and make sure the results come back positive.
If needed, you can bypass ldap check on new domains/users if they are not yet in the Active Directory/domain controller.
